Output 3390a7dd42a9689d93cb4a2b8c8ee5ea135ab21d39adee847127db4c86adf0de:0

value
225598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ec0d4499a020baad3c5ec057705fe406d6f85846 OP_EQUAL
address
3PD9Hgzj4kq68xhJy4ZpyPV4Bt4zwgK6eC
transaction
3390a7dd42a9689d93cb4a2b8c8ee5ea135ab21d39adee847127db4c86adf0de
spent
true